Git hard pull
WebAug 16, 2024 · The following method is the most effective way to force git pull: git fetch origin master git reset --hard origin/master (If you are … WebMay 24, 2024 · git pull. git pull does two things: git fetch and then git merge origin/. This is useful if someone else has made new commits, on your branch, …
Git hard pull
Did you know?
WebThen "git merge topic" will replay the changes made on the topic branch since it diverged from master (i.e., E) until its current commit (C) on top of master, and record the result in a new commit along with the names of the two parent commits and a log message from the user describing the changes.Before the operation, ORIG_HEAD is set to the tip of the … WebIn order to fetch these changes from your remote, or in other words, download the changes to your local branch, you will perform a Git pull. Under the covers, a Git pull is actually a Git fetch followed by a Git merge. Git pull is just a shortcut to perform both of these actions in one step. Let’s review how to Git pull a remote branch using ...
WebJul 7, 2024 · Yes, we can revert the changes done by Git Pull by the git reset --hard command. Git reset hard resets the branch to the data user just fetched while the hard … WebFast-forward $ git reset --hard ORIG_HEAD (4) Try to update from the upstream resulted in a lot of conflicts; you were not ready to spend a lot of time merging right now, so you decide to do that later. "pull" has not made merge commit, so "git reset --hard" which is a synonym for "git reset --hard HEAD" clears the mess from the index file and ...
WebOct 18, 2024 · First, you’ll need to fetch the latest state of the remote repository, usually “origin,” and then checkout the master branch (or whichever one you’re resetting to). git fetch origin git checkout master. You can also check out and reset to an individual commit using its ID, e.g., git checkout 342c47a4. Then, perform a hard reset (unless ... WebMore precisely, git pull runs git fetch with the given parameters and then depending on configuration options or command line flags, will call either git rebase or git merge to …
WebLab Environment. Different methods to perform git pull. Method-1: git pull remote branch (default) Method-2: git pull remote branch using URL. Method-3: git force pull remote branch. Method-4: Use a pull request. Method-5: Define origin of remote branch with git pull. Summary. Further reading.
If you're using the Tower Git client, you’ll notice that it helps you avoid these situations: whenever you have uncommitted local changes present and want to perform an action like Pull, Checkout or Merge, Tower will automaticallyoffer to store these changes safely on a Stash. This way, you neither have … See more First, you'll need to make sure your working copy doesn't contain these conflicting changes anymore. There are two ways to achieve this: See more After you have cleaned up any local changes / untracked files that would have been overwritten, the pull will finally work: See more hot shot boxingWebFix the other branch by checking out to that branch, finding what commit it should be pointed to, and using git reset --hard to correct the branch pointer; Related Terms. ... git pull is a combination of git fetch and git … hot shot border collies michiganWebThe git pull command fetches and downloads the code stored in a remote Git repository. The git pull command is similar to git fetch. git fetch only retrieves metadata. git pull retrieves metadata and the changes made to files in a repository. This tutorial explored the basics of pulling code and how to use the git pull command to pull code. linear vs exponential filter